Common questions about honda repair services in Bunnell, FL
In Bunnell's hot, humid, and coastal climate, common issues include premature battery failure due to heat, AC compressor strain, and accelerated corrosion on brake lines and undercarriage from salty air. Honda-specific problems like VTC actuator noise on certain models or CVT transmission service are also frequently addressed by local shops.
Look for shops with ASE-certified technicians, especially those with Honda-specific experience or certifications. Check online reviews from other Flagler County residents and ask if the shop uses genuine Honda parts or high-quality equivalents, as this is crucial for reliability. A reputable shop will be transparent about diagnostics and provide clear estimates.
Labor rates in Bunnell can be competitive, often lower than dealerships in nearby larger cities. However, always compare itemized estimates, as the total cost depends on parts quality and the complexity of the repair. Supporting a qualified local Bunnell shop can save on travel and sometimes offer more personalized service.
Seek immediate service for warning lights (like the check engine light), unusual noises from the brakes or engine, or AC failure in Bunnell's heat. Schedule routine maintenance like coolant flushes, brake inspections, and air filter changes more frequently than recommended due to our sandy and humid conditions that cause extra wear.
Frequent interior cleaning and AC use helps combat mold and mildew from high humidity. Regularly wash the undercarriage to remove salt and sand from nearby beaches and roads. Also, consider more frequent battery testing and replacement intervals, as the intense Florida heat significantly shortens battery life.
